# Introduction | ||
|
||
A Simple ToDo App is built using the MVC Architecture, we have also implemented "authorization" so folx can sign up, customize & personalize the app | ||
|
||
--- | ||
|
||
> Be sure to add that lovely star 😀 and fork it for your own copy | ||
--- | ||
|
||
# Objectives | ||
|
||
- It's a beginner level app created to understand how MVC concept and logins are added | ||
|
||
--- | ||
|
||
# Who is this for? | ||
|
||
- It's for beginners & intermediates with little more experience, to help understand the various aspects of building a node app with some complex features | ||
|
||
--- | ||
|
||
# Packages/Dependencies used | ||
|
||
connect-mongo, dotenv, ejs, express, express-session, mongodb, mongoose, morgan, nodemon, passport, passport-local | ||
|
||
--- | ||
|
||
# Install all the dependencies or node packages used for development via Terminal | ||
|
||
`npm install` | ||
|
||
--- | ||
|
||
# Things to add | ||
|
||
- Create a `.env` file and add the following as `key: value` | ||
- PORT: 2121 (can be any port example: 3000) | ||
- DB_STRING: `your database URI` | ||

const bcrypt = require('bcrypt') | ||
const mongoose = require('mongoose') | ||
|
||
const UserSchema = new mongoose.Schema({ | ||
userName: { type: String, unique: true }, | ||
email: { type: String, unique: true }, | ||
password: String | ||
}) | ||
|
||
|
||
// Password hash middleware. | ||
|
||
UserSchema.pre('save', function save(next) { | ||
const user = this | ||
if (!user.isModified('password')) { return next() } | ||
bcrypt.genSalt(10, (err, salt) => { | ||
if (err) { return next(err) } | ||
bcrypt.hash(user.password, salt, (err, hash) => { | ||
if (err) { return next(err) } | ||
user.password = hash | ||
next() | ||
}) | ||
}) | ||
}) | ||
|
||
|
||
// Helper method for validating user's password. | ||
|
||
UserSchema.methods.comparePassword = function comparePassword(candidatePassword, cb) { | ||
bcrypt.compare(candidatePassword, this.password, (err, isMatch) => { | ||
cb(err, isMatch) | ||
}) | ||
} | ||
|
||
|
||
module.exports = mongoose.model('User', UserSchema) |
